Understanding Bass Behavior: The Foundation of Effective Fishing
| Factor | Impact on Bass Activity | Strategic Consideration |
|---|---|---|
| Water Temperature | Optimal activity occurs between 60°F and 75°F, influencing feeding and movement patterns. | Adjust lure choice and presentation based on temperature shifts. |
| Lunar Phases | Full moons and new moons often lead to increased feeding activity. | Schedule key fishing periods around lunar cycles for maximum effectiveness. |
| Cover and Structure | Bass prefer submerged logs, rocks, and vegetation for ambush and rest. | Target these structures during peak feeding times for higher catch rates. |

Technological Tools Enhancing Tournament Performance
Modern electronics such as sonar and GPS mapping have revolutionized how anglers locate and target bass. High-resolution sonar images reveal submerged structures and fish activity hotspots with unprecedented clarity. Combined with data analytics, these tools enable anglers to formulate highly refined strategies tailored to specific lakes or reservoirs.

Strategic Approaches in Tournament Settings
Effective tournament fishing involves meticulous planning, flexible tactics, and acute observation. The following are core principles embraced by top competitors:
- Pattern Development: Identifying and exploiting recurring bass behaviors, such as fall feeding patterns or seasonal spawn hotspots.
- Watercraft Management: Balancing aggressive searching with stealthy approach to avoid spooking fish.
- Lure Selection: Utilizing a combination of soft plastics, crankbaits, and jigs aligned with current conditions and bass preferences.
- Time Management: Allocating time efficiently to key locations during optimal feeding windows for maximum catch weight.
